    Controlled cationic polymerization of furfuryl alcohol
    (Pergamon-Elsevier Science Ltd, 2013) Ünver, Halil; Öktem, Zeki
    CuCl/N,N,N',N '',N ''-pentamethyldiethylenetriamine catalyst system was used successfully in the controlled cationic polymerization of furfuryl alcohol initiated with benzyl bromide in acetonitrile. Polymerizations were carried out at 110 degrees C open to air. The effect of reaction time, amount of initiator and solvent on the rate of polymerization was studied. The linear kinetic plot of In([M](o)/[M]) versus polymerization time, linear dependence of the molecular weight on the monomer conversion and low polydispersity of the polymers (1.07-1.50) showed the characteristics of the controlled polymerization. Soluble polymers with M-n up to 6.6 kg/mol were obtained. The structural analysis of the polymer was carried out by H-1 NMR, C-13 NMR, FTIR and UV-VIS spectroscopies. Formation of carbonyl groups and -CH2-O-CH2- bridges on poly(furfuryl alcohol) chains were observed. Thermal properties of the polymer were studied by DSC and TGA analyses. (C) 2013 Elsevier Ltd.     Preconcentration and electroanalysis of copper at glassy carbon electrode modified with poly(2-aminothiazole)
    (Gazi Univ, 2011) Çiftçi, Hakan; Testereci, H. Nur; Öktem, Zeki
    Conducting poly(2-aminothiazole), PAT, was synthesized in acetonitrile with tetrabutylammonium tetrafluoroborate, TBAFB, as supporting electrolyte via constant potential electrolysis, CPE. Glassy carbon, GC, electrode was modified by immersing the electrode in a DMSO solution of PAT. Preconcentration of copper on polymer matrix was carried out at -0.7 V. The effects of preconcentration time and pH and Cu(II) concentration of the preconcentration solution on the stripping peak current of copper were studied.

    Voltammetric determination of Hg(II) at poly(2-aminothiazole) modified platinum electrode
    (Parlar Scientific Publications (P S P), 2011) Çiftçi, Hakan; Öktem, Zeki
    Conducting poly(2-aminothiazole) (PAT) film was electrodeposited on platinum disc electrode surface by cyclic voltammetry of 2-aminothiazole (AT) for stripping voltammetric determination of Hg(II). Hg(II) was pre-concentrated on to polymer matrix by adsorption upon dipping the modified electrode into Hg(II) solution. The effect of electrolysis time, number of electropolymerization cycles, pH, preconcentration time and Hg(II) concentration on the determination of Hg(II) were studied. A linear relation between the peak current and Hg(II) concentration was obtained in the range of 0.1-1.1 mg L-1. The relative standard deviation was calculated as 1.37% at 0.5 mg L-1 Hg(II) (n=6). The detection limit was estimated as 0.025 mg L-1 by means of 3:1 current-to-noise ratio. The interferences of Ni(II), Cu(II), Pb(II), Zn(II), Cd(II) and Fe(III) were investigated in the determination of Hg(II). The optimized method was successfully applied to the determination of Hg(II) in the River Kizilirmak samples by means of standard addition method.
